Glossary / General

one pedal driving

Too Afraid to Ask

One pedal driving means you can control the car's speed using just the gas pedal. When you take your foot off the gas, the car slows down by itself.

Technical Definition

One pedal driving is a feature commonly found in electric vehicles (EVs) that allows the driver to accelerate and decelerate using only the accelerator pedal. When the driver lifts off the accelerator, the car automatically slows down, often using regenerative braking.
